/**
* Data structure used in expression reducing
*/
public final class EvalResult {
private final ExpressionNode node;
private final Object value;
public static EvalResult constant(Object obj) {
return new EvalResult(null, obj);
}
public static EvalResult nonConstant(ExpressionNode node) {
return new EvalResult(node, null);
}
private EvalResult(ExpressionNode node, Object value) {
this.node = node;
this.value = value;
}
public boolean isConstant() {
return node == null;
}
public Object getValue() {
if (!isConstant()) {
throw new SightlyCompilerException("Cannot get constant value from non-constant result.");
}
return value;
}
public ExpressionNode getNode() {
return (isConstant()) ? asLiteral(getValue()) : node;
}
private static ExpressionNode asLiteral(Object value) {
if (value instanceof Boolean) {
return new BooleanConstant((Boolean) value);
}
if (value instanceof String) {
return new StringConstant((String) value);
}
if (value instanceof Number) {
return new NumericConstant((Number) value);
}
if (value instanceof Map) {
//noinspection unchecked
return asMapLiteral((Map<String, Object>) value);
}
if (value instanceof List) {
//noinspection unchecked
return asArrayLiteral((List<Object>) value);
}
if (value == null) {
return NullLiteral.INSTANCE;
}
throw new SightlyCompilerException("Cannot transform to literal: " + value);
}
private static MapLiteral asMapLiteral(Map<String, Object> map) {
HashMap<String, ExpressionNode> literal = new HashMap<>();
for (Map.Entry<String, Object> entry : map.entrySet()) {
literal.put(entry.getKey(), asLiteral(entry.getValue()));
}
return new MapLiteral(literal);
}
private static ArrayLiteral asArrayLiteral(List<Object> list) {
ArrayList<ExpressionNode> literal = new ArrayList<>();
for (Object obj : list) {
literal.add(asLiteral(obj));
}
return new ArrayLiteral(literal);
}
}
